AnalysisofEvolution CharacteristicsandDrivingFactorsof Carbon Emission from Animal Husbandry in Shandong Province
WANGXiao,XINXiangfei*,YANYan,WANGJimin (Instituteof AgriculturalEconomicsandDevelopment,ChineseAcademyofAgriculturalSciences,Beijing10oo81Chia)
Abstract:The evolution characteristicsanddriving factors of carbon emissions fromanimal husbandry in Shandong province were analyzed by using the life-cycle asessment method and the generalized divisia index method.The results showed hat the total carbon emissions fromanimal husbandryin Shandong province decreased from6360.91×104tin 2011 to 5 576.21 × 104tin2O22,with anaverageannual growth rateof-1.19 % . The proportion of carbon emissions from enteric fermentationandmanure management graduallydecreased,andtheproportionofeedconsumptionsystemin2019 exceededthatof gastrointestinal fermentationand manure managementsystem,andbecomed the most importantsourceof carbon emissions.In termsof livestock species,poultrycarbon emissonsaccountedforthe largest share,and the total amount of poultrycarbon emisions showed growing trend.From theperspective of spatial and temporal series,Linyi, Weifang and Heze had largertotal carbon emisions,while Tai’an,Qingdao and Jining had lower carbon intensity.In terms ofcomprehensivedriving factors,thecarbonintensityoftotal mechanicalpowerconsumptionandcarbonintensityof economicoutput werethe maincontributing factors,andthecontributing efectofthe intensityoftotal mechanical power consumption was relatively low.Above results showed that adjusting the industrial structureand improving the effciency andfectiveness oflivestockand poultryproduction were efectivewaytoimprove theresouceutilization eficiencyof the livestock industryinthefuture,andimproving theeficiencyof livestock machinerywhile introducingadvancedand lowcarbonlivestock machineryandequipment was an important direction for the green developmentof the animal husbandry industry in Shandong province in the future.
Keywords:animal husbandry;carbon emission;life-cycleasessment;generalized divisiaindex method;drivingfactor
